The cheapest way to get from Lesbos to Stockholm is to fly which costs 1700 kr - 4300 kr and takes 6h 57m.
The fastest way to get from Lesbos to Stockholm is to fly which takes 6h 57m and costs 1700 kr - 4300 kr.
The distance between Lesbos and Stockholm is 2444 km.
The best way to get from Lesbos to Stockholm without a car is to ferry and bus and train via Malmö which takes 2 days 0h and costs 3900 kr - 11000 kr.
It takes approximately 6h 57m to get from Lesbos to Stockholm, including transfers.
Stockholm is 1h behind Lesbos. It is currently 4:15 PM in Lesbos and 3:15 PM in Stockholm.
